Immigration personnel rescue 5 victims from traffickers in Katsina
Five female victims have been rescued from a human-trafficker who was intercepted by officials of the Nigeria Immigration Service, (NIS) en route Niger Republic to Europe.
The Comptroller-General of Nigeria Immigration Service, Muhammad Babandede commended the Katsina State command for making it difficult for traffickers and human smugglers to use the state as a transit point.
The CG in a statement in Abuja on Saturday congratulated the team at Kongolam for being alert to their duty and operating a water-tight control and well-organized patrol in the area.
It said, “The Comptroller-General reiterated that the days of crossing our national frontiers without proper documentation and melting into border communities is over as the Special Border Corps and regular border control officers are on their toes 24/7 patrolling with the aim of enforcing adequate border security and control, while regulating human mobility in line with Federal Government directives.”
The suspect and his victims had been handed over to the Kano zonal office of the National Agency for the Prohibition of Trafficking in Persons for further necessary action.
